What affects the price

The final bill for septic work depends on a few practical details. First, the size of your tank and how long it has been since the last pump-out matter; older or neglected systems often require more labor to clear. Accessibility also plays a role, as tanks buried deep or under landscaping take longer to reach. If you have an emergency blockage or require repairs to baffles or risers, those add to the total. About this service

Repair services address specific issues like cracked baffles, damaged outlet pipes, or broken tank lids. You need these repairs if you see standing water over your tank, notice frequent backups in your sinks or toilets, or observe lush, dark grass growing over your leach field. Summer often means more houseguests and increased water usage, which puts a heavier load on your septic system. With more laundry and showers, solids can accumulate faster than usual. Keep an eye on your lawn for soggy patches or unusually lush grass, which can be signs of a stressed system. A quick mid-season check helps ensure everything flows smoothly.

What is a septic tank drain field?

A septic tank drain field, or leach field, in Mesa is where liquid effluent from the septic tank is dispersed. It consists of underground pipes in gravel trenches. Soil microbes further treat the wastewater before it seeps into the ground. A healthy drain field is essential for the proper functioning and environmental safety of your septic system.
